Three ex-county commissioners in Warrap get new appointments

Three former county commissioners in Warrap state have been reappointed in the government in various capacities several months after they were relieved of their duties.

Governor Nyandeng Malek on Wednesday appointed the former Twic County Commissioner Malek Riing as the head of land commission in the state and former Gogrial East County Commissioner Akot Lual Akot as head of the civil service commission.

The former Tonj South County Commissioner Mario Monydhiot was named head of employees’ justice chamber.

The three former officials had been relieved at the same time and are now reappointed at the same time in roles all holding similar status.

Monydhiot confirmed on Friday his appointment with other colleagues and said he welcomed it, pointing out the country was going through a difficult period that requires working together.
